CLINTON, Iowa (KWQC) - A former employee is facing charges after police say $21,000 was stolen from Great Revivalist Brewery through fraudulent checks and ticket sales.

Police arrested 44-year-old Chiquita Austin on charges of felony first- and second-degree theft and 12 counts of felony forgery.

According to an arrest affidavit, the brewery reported on April 25 that multiple unauthorized checks had been written and deposited by then-employee Austin. Investigators found she wrote and deposited 12 checks between Dec. 20, 2024, and Feb. 14, totaling more than $12,000, and five more checks between Feb. 20 and April 9, totaling more than $8,000, documents state.
